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G vs Infinix Note 40S
Comparing the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G vs Infinix Note 40S across performance, display, camera, battery and storage to help determine the better smartphone.
Here is the summary of the results:
Performance: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G runs at a higher processing speed of 2.5 GHz, while Infinix Note 40S runs at 2.2 GHz, making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G the better performer.
Display: Infinix Note 40S offers a screen size of 6.78 inches, while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G offers 6.67 inches, making Infinix Note 40S the larger display of the two. Both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G and Infinix Note 40S feature the same AMOLED display.
Rear Camera: Infinix Note 40S offers a higher rear camera resolution with 108 MP, while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G offers 50 MP, making Infinix Note 40S better for rear camera photography.
Front Camera: Infinix Note 40S offers a higher front camera resolution with 32 MP, while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G offers 20 MP, making Infinix Note 40S better for front camera photography.
Battery: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G offers a higher battery capacity with 5110 mAh, while Infinix Note 40S offers 5000 mAh, making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G better for longer battery life.
Storage: Infinix Note 40S offers higher internal storage with 256 GB, while Xiaomi Redmi Note 14 5G offers 128 GB, making Infinix Note 40S the better option for storage.
